Open Menu
Companies>Alpheus Communications
Last Modified10/03/2017 12:00 AM
cover
Alpheus Communications icon

Alpheus Communications

Employee Participants1
Total Rating38
Revenue$0

Alpheus provides telecommunications and data center services for enterprises and carriers. Read More

Headquarters 1301 Fannin, 20th Floor, Houston, TX, USA
Phone Number 7133366502